Feb. 01, 2012 9:52 p.m. - by Tammy Madsen - Bielema questions Meyer's recruiting.

Coach Bret Bielema said he hopes Big Ten recruiting doesn’t change with the addition of Ohio State coach Urban Meyer. “I think the potential for change is there,” Bielema said. “There are a few things that happened early on that I made people aware of that I didn’t want to see in this league, that I had seen take place in other leagues -- other recruiting tactics [and] other recruiting practices that are illegal.”
